I like the current Tahoe/Escalade exteriors very much! Particularly the upsweep in the beltline, a small detail that gives a generally generic design some style.
 
   The new beltline couldn't be flatter, and it seems lower to me, less befitting a luxury vehicle.
 
   What's the deal with the 22" tires. They seem like P215's! And the design itself is.....generic.
 
   It is a great idea for GM to offer them, but I've NEVER seen a Tahoe/Escalade with narrower tires on them. Also not befitting a $60k, 5000 lb., AWD vehicle.
 
   The interior is GREAT, but now I don't like the xterior. On the current one I like the exterior, but HATE the interior.
 
   Maybe I'nm crazy, but to me they took anything nice outside, and put it inside. Now I hate the outside.
 
   Fast, luxurious, push-button seat. Styling has taken a step back to generic, chrome or not.

I am an owner of a 2004 "Out of the Blue" blue Escalade EXT. I always receive so many comments from other young men and women on the styling and the color. I am afraid to say that I am disappointed too in the new 2007 exterior styling. It looks like a gussied up Mercury Mountaineer, definitely NOT "a good thing"! I am hopeful Cadillac reads this and modifies the new grille and headlights for the EXT since they have almost a year to do so. They also made it look too much like the Tahoe and it no longer has that edgy, crisp-lines bad-boy look. Yes, the interior is better, but not as bright (chrome) and young-looking as I expected. The interior is 2000 model year Lexus. I am truly disappointed. The wheels also lost the crisp smoothness they previously had and have some ugly notchy humps on the spokes by the tires. Also, I am not at all liking the "GM" badge on it. Get BACK with the original program Cadillac, what the HE## happened? Why did you let Chevrolet ru(i)n the SHOW(iness)?
